Assess Your Coverage Needs
Before selecting a home insurance policy, evaluate your coverage needs. Consider the following factors: Ensure your policy covers the cost of rebuilding your home in case of destruction. Calculate the value of your belongings, including furniture, electronics, and jewelry. Protect yourself against legal claims if someone is injured on your property.

Compare Insurance Providers
Not all insurance companies offer the same level of service and coverage. When comparing providers, consider: Check ratings from agencies like AM Best and Moody’s to ensure the insurer can pay claims. Read reviews and check customer satisfaction ratings. Some insurers offer discounts for security systems, bundling policies, and claims-free records.
